Giving freshers and graduates a platform, Instagram’s popular page College Confessions has become a primary source of entertainment for all the students.

Founded by Joe Ugenti during his college, the Instagram page was initially an anonymous platform for students to spill their secrets. While Joe created College Confessions as a hobby, little did he know that the page would become popular on the gram. The founder started College Confessions solely, and eventually, he then built a team of creative talents who curates and creates the best content about college life. Scrolling through the Instagram feed of the page ‘@collegefessing’, one can find a variety of posts that are relatable yet funny.

College Confessions, in a short span, has established a fanbase of more than 6 million followers on Instagram. Kudos to the authentic content about campus stories from across the world. In terms of content, the page highly leverages memes to connect to a larger audience. Along with it, reel videos and POV content has helped the page garner high traction on the internet. Moreover, the content of College Confessions gives a sneak peek into the types of students and teachers during campus life.

Through this page, teenagers have got a virtual podium to share and hear a myriad of funny experiences. When asked how the page comes with innovative content, Joe said, “Every year, a new wave of students enter college life. It gives us novel ideas to create numerous stories, experiences and out of the box content revolving around college life.”

Over the years, Joe has ensured to maintain consistency and serve quality content to netizens. Unlike users, College Confessions has grabbed the attention of many brand collaborations like Hinge, Bud Light Seltzer, IMGN, Warner Bros, Kum & Go and other startups from different verticals. In the coming years, College Confessions aims to take its brand value a notch higher by launching its clothing brand for all students.
